1、图形处理器(GPU)加速:显卡驱动更新:确保你的显卡驱动是最新的,因为驱动程序通常包含对硬件加速的支持,图形应用程序设置:在一些应用如Photoshop、Blender等,你可以选择"硬件-accelerated"模式来利用GPU进行加速,游戏设置:在游戏设置中,通常有"图形模……...
1、图形处理器(GPU)加速:
显卡驱动更新:确保你的显卡驱动是最新的,因为驱动程序通常包含对硬件加速的支持。
图形应用程序设置:在一些应用如Photoshop、Blender等,你可以选择"硬件-accelerated"模式来利用GPU进行加速。
游戏设置:在游戏设置中,通常有"图形模式"或"高性能模式"可以开启硬件加速。
2、CPU超频:如果你的CPU支持超频,适当提高频率可以提高其处理速度,从而加速某些任务。
3、深度学习框架:
TensorFlow:在使用TensorFlow时,可以通过设置tf.config.list_physical_devices('GPU')
检查是否有GPU,然后使用tf.config.experimental.set_memory_growth()
来动态分配GPU资源。
PyTorch:类似地,使用torch.cuda.is_available()
检查GPU可用性,然后使用torch.use_deterministic_algorithms(False)
关闭随机数生成以利用GPU的并行计算能力。
4、科学计算软件:
NumPy:对于Python的数值计算库NumPy,可以使用np.use_dask
或np.use_cudarray
来利用CUDA加速。
不是所有的任务都能被硬件加速,具体取决于你的硬件配置和软件支持,在启用硬件加速前,最好了解你的设备是否支持以及如何正确配置。